Web28 feb. 2024 · Summary. If you have diabetes, eating a balanced breakfast that's low in carbohydrates can help you manage your blood sugar levels. Your meal should include lean protein, healthy fats, fiber, and non-starchy vegetables. These can help to give your body energy while balancing out your blood sugar to begin your day. Consume full … Web30 jul. 2024 · Desserts: Sugary foods are a common trigger for fibromyalgia flares. Even if they don't directly cause symptoms, enjoy the treats in moderation or opt for fresh fruits instead. Even low-fat, sugar-free desserts can cause problems if they contain refined flour, butter, and sugar substitutes like aspartame.
